Hello Bryan,

 

That particular NSAWC scheme is hard-edge in 1:1 scale so freehand wouldn't work. I cut the masks from masking tape... not too difficult since the patterns are pretty big (piece of cake compared to the splinter Ukrainian Flanker I did years ago :-)  ).
